Amplitude scope
Displays the amplitude of the
most recent echo.
Fish ID
Displays sh echoes as sh sym-
bols instead of sh arches.
NOTE: Fish ID is not the most accurate
method of sh detection since structure
and suspended debris may be shown as
a sh symbol on the display.
Downscan options
You can make adjustments to Downscan overlay
settings from the sonar page. Downscan options
are covered in more detail in the DSI section.
Stop sonar
Prevents the transducer from transmitting to
reduce/eliminate interference between two sonar
units running on the boat at the same time.
